High Sierra handles multi-core processing differently than older OS versions. If you get CPU errors, go to Pro Tools > Setup > Playback Engine. Reduce the Host Processors setting by one core (e.g., change from 8 Cores to 7 Cores) to leave room for macOS background tasks.

According to the official Avid Compatibility Chart , Pro Tools 10 legacy software was only qualified up to OS X 10.8.5 (Mountain Lion). Because Pro Tools 10 relies heavily on older 32-bit architecture and RTAS plugins, running it on High Sierra requires bypassing the built-in installer restrictions and managing known visual glitches.
